Don't send ip parameter to a tracker if ip parameter is empty string. * src/DefaultBtAnnounce.cc
@@ -1,3 +1,9 @@
+2009-02-08 Tatsuhiro Tsujikawa <t-tujikawa@users.sourceforge.net>
+
+ Don't send ip parameter to a tracker if ip parameter is empty
+ string.
+ * src/DefaultBtAnnounce.cc
2009-02-07 Tatsuhiro Tsujikawa <t-tujikawa@users.sourceforge.net>
Adjusted line feed.
@@ -167,7 +167,7 @@ std::string DefaultBtAnnounce::getAnnounceUrl() {
} else {
url += "&supportcrypto=1";
}
- if(option->defined(PREF_BT_EXTERNAL_IP)) {
+ if(!option->blank(PREF_BT_EXTERNAL_IP)) {
url += "&ip="+option->get(PREF_BT_EXTERNAL_IP);
return url;